Step-by-Step Guide on Using Data Recovery Software
Here is a general step-by-step guide on how to use data recovery software for SSD drives:
- 1. Download and install the selected data recovery software on a separate drive to avoid overwriting the lost data.
- 2. Launch the software and select the SSD drive from which you want to recover files.
- 3. Choose the type of scan (quick scan or deep scan) based on your requirements.
- 4. Preview the recoverable files and select the ones you want to restore.
- 5. Specify a safe location to save the recovered files to prevent further data loss.
- 6. Complete the recovery process and verify the integrity of the restored files.

Computer Forensics in Data Recovery
Computer forensics plays a crucial role in recovering data from wiped SSD drives by utilizing specialized techniques and tools to extract and analyze digital evidence. This field combines elements of law and computer science to investigate and recover data from various storage devices, including SSD drives.
Role of Computer Forensics in Data Recovery
Computer forensics experts are trained to retrieve data that has been intentionally deleted or wiped from SSD drives. By using advanced forensic tools and methodologies, these professionals can recover lost files, emails, documents, and other types of digital information crucial for investigations, legal cases, or personal data recovery.
- Forensic Imaging: Computer forensics experts create a forensic image of the SSD drive to preserve its state and conduct a thorough analysis without altering the original data.
- Data Carving: This technique involves searching for remnants of deleted files within the drive’s storage space, allowing experts to reconstruct and recover lost data fragments.
- Metadata Analysis: By examining metadata associated with files and system activities, forensic analysts can reconstruct the timeline of events and recover valuable information.
Tools and Techniques Used in Forensic Data Recovery
Forensic data recovery relies on a variety of tools and techniques to extract and analyze data from wiped SSD drives. These tools include specialized software for data imaging, file carving, metadata analysis, and other forensic activities. Additionally, forensic experts may use hardware write blockers to prevent accidental modification of the original drive during the recovery process.
Forensic tools such as EnCase, FTK Imager, Autopsy, and X-Ways Forensics are commonly used in SSD data recovery to facilitate the extraction and analysis of digital evidence.

FAQ Summary
How long does it take to recover files from a wiped SSD drive?
The time taken for recovery depends on various factors like the size of the drive, the extent of data loss, and the method used. It can range from a few hours to several days.
Is it possible to recover all files from a wiped SSD drive?
While most files can be recovered, there is a possibility of some data being permanently lost, especially if the drive has been wiped multiple times or damaged.
Can I recover files from a physically damaged SSD drive?
Physical damage can make data recovery more challenging, but professional services may be able to retrieve data in some cases. It’s best to consult with experts in such situations.
